MySQL是目前應用最廣泛的關系型數據庫管理系統之一,它具有良好的性能、可靠性和可擴展性,因此在許多項目中都得到了廣泛的應用。為了保證MySQL的正常運行和數據的安全性,我們需要在MySQL的建設過程中遵循一定的規范。下面是一些MySQL建設規范的建議:
1. 設置MySQL的字符集
mysql>show variables like 'character%' +--------------------------+-------+ | Variable_name | Value | +--------------------------+-------+ | character_set_client | utf8 | | character_set_connection | utf8 | | character_set_database | utf8 | | character_set_filesystem | binary| | character_set_results | utf8 | | character_set_server | utf8 | | character_set_system | utf8 | +--------------------------+-------+
建議將MySQL的字符集設置為UTF-8,這樣可以支持中文等多種語言,同時還能有效避免字符集的兼容性問題。
2. 為MySQL設置合理的參數
[mysqld] default-storage-engine=MYISAM character-set-server=utf8 max_connections=100 query_cache_size=16M log-error=/var/lib/mysql/mysql.err pid-file=/var/lib/mysql/mysql.pid
建議為MySQL設置合理的參數,例如默認的存儲引擎、字符集、最大連接數、查詢緩存等,以及日志文件和進程id文件的位置等。
3. 使用合適的MySQL版本
建議使用MySQL的最新穩定版本,以獲得更好的性能、安全性和穩定性。
4. 數據庫設計應符合規范
數據庫設計應該符合一定的規范,例如遵循第三范式、避免使用保留字作為列名等。
5. 數據庫訪問應該作出限制
為了保證數據的安全性和機密性,建議對MySQL進行訪問限制,例如只允許指定的IP地址訪問數據庫。
以上是MySQL建設規范的一些建議,希望能夠幫助大家在MySQL的建設過程中提高效率和數據安全性。
上一篇mysql開發原理
下一篇css漂亮的文字樣式